French composer and performer Jean Michel Jarre seen here on stage playing a laser harp wearing asbestos gloves during his Destination Docklands concert.
October 1988

In this print from Memory Lane Prints, we are transported back to the mesmerizing world of French composer and performer Jean Michel Jarre. It captures a defining moment during his iconic Destination Docklands concert in October 1988. On stage, amidst a sea of pulsating lights and ethereal music, Jarre is seen passionately playing a laser harp. The instrument itself seems otherworldly, as beams of light emanate from its strings instead of traditional ones. This innovative creation perfectly embodies the essence of the 1980s electronic music scene. What makes this image even more remarkable is that Jarre is wearing asbestos gloves while skillfully manipulating the laser harp's enchanting soundscape. This safety precaution adds an intriguing layer to his performance, highlighting both his dedication to pushing boundaries and ensuring his own well-being. The atmosphere surrounding Jean Michel Jarre's concerts was always electric, with audiences being transported into a realm where technology merged seamlessly with artistry. His pioneering use of lasers and lights created unforgettable visual spectacles that complemented his groundbreaking musical compositions.
